What to do before borrowing in Monroeville

Before you hand your details to a lender in Monroeville, where the population is near 1,280:

  1. Pull your credit reports first and correct any error before a lender sees the file.
  2. Test your amount and term in the personal loan calculator first.
  3. Collect three or more offers and compare them on APR, not on the advertised rate.
  4. Verify the lender's Ohio licence with the regulator listed on this page.
  5. Be clear on what the loan is for and how it gets repaid.
  6. If the balances are already a strain, seek nonprofit credit counselling before adding a loan.
  7. Read the disclosure for an origination fee and any prepayment penalty before signing.

Ohio consumer-lending rules applied in Monroeville

Below are the Ohio rules that apply to a loan made in Monroeville, each with the regulator that issued it.

State lending regulatorOhio Department of Commerce, Division of Financial Institutions (Consumer Finance Section).
Source says: "The Consumer Finance Section is responsible for regulating non-depository consumer lenders and related consumer finance businesses."

Payday lending statusLegal for licensed short-term lenders; interest capped at 28% per annum; total fees and charges capped at 60% of the originally contracted loan amount.
Source says: "(A) Interest not exceeding a rate of twenty-eight per cent per annum" (Ohio Rev. Code 1321.40); total fees/charges capped at "a total amount of fees and charges that exceeds sixty per cent of the originally contracted loan amount" (1321.403).

Small-loan / installment lender licensingConsumer finance licenses required for non-depository lenders, including Consumer Installment Loan Act lenders, General Loan Law lenders, short-term lenders, and small loan lenders.
Source says: "We issue and manage licenses for companies and individuals under multiple Ohio statutes." (page's regulated-statutes list names Consumer Installment Loan Act lenders, General Loan Law lenders, Short-term lenders, Small loan lenders).

Common questions

What are my options in Monroeville if my credit is poor?
Borrowing is still possible, but expect a higher APR and a smaller approved amount. Lenders that accept lower scores hold statewide licences, so what is open to you in Monroeville is the same as anywhere in Ohio.
What loan size can I expect in Monroeville?
Most personal loans sit somewhere between $1,000 and $50,000, though the figure you are approved for turns on the lender, your income and your credit. Model the monthly payment first with our personal loan calculator.
Do I have to pledge anything to borrow in Monroeville?
For an unsecured personal loan, no — there is nothing to pledge. A secured loan, such as home equity or one secured by a vehicle, does require collateral, and default puts that asset at risk.
Does comparing loans in Monroeville cost me credit score points?
Not during pre-qualification, which normally uses a soft pull and leaves your score alone. Submitting a full application triggers a hard inquiry, which can trim a few points briefly.
